Hey — handing off the Lumera ticket-pricing experiment before I'm out. Variant B (dynamic weekend surcharge) is live at 10% traffic; guardrail is checkout abandonment, auto-halts at +3%. Dashboards are in the Pricewell folder. If the halt fires overnight, just confirm the flag actually flipped off — it lagged once last week. Don't restart the experiment yourself; the analysis window resets and that annoys everyone. Any judgment call on ramping up or killing it belongs to the experiment owner named below.

signatory, fajef-yafof: Wenix Quenath

## Changelog — Glyphbox 4.2

Changed default: third-party fonts are now vendored at build time instead of fetched from the upstream CDN at runtime. This removes an external network dependency and pins font hashes in the lockfile. Runtime font fetching is disabled unless explicitly re-enabled. Review the hash-pinning behavior before sign-off. The defaults now shipped are as follows.

config for tagaf-bawif:
[norok]
host = norok.ordinworks.local
user = norok_svc
database = norok_prod

### Step 4: Stabilize the integration tests

Heads up: the Tollgate payments suite is flaky mostly because tests share one sandbox ledger. Before migrating, give each test run its own namespace and bump the settlement poll timeout — the old default is way too tight. Once that's in place, reruns should drop to near zero. The test harness picks up these configuration values at startup.

config for hahip-yajep:
holix:
  log_level: error
  metrics_host: metrics.holix.qorvellabs.internal
  pin: 9600
  pool_size: 8